    What do these wires go to? I unplugged them from the inside the cab and pulled them through the firewall with the block but haven't had time to trace them down, does anyone know if they go to the A/C controls? I have a 98 truck dealer manual but didn't see the firewall and cab connectors. This is one reason I need a picture of the firewall plug for the 2002 T/A to compare wiring on my 97.

    Not too sure if my 93 would be the same wiring as your 97 or not. Some go to the low pressure switch on the accumulator, the fuel pump relay, the automatic transmission plug, the anti-lock brakes and the cruise control as far as I remember.
